Height House Hill
Height House Hill is a hill in Hyndburn District, Lancashire, England and has an elevation of 787 feet. Height House Hill is situated nearby to the locality Bank Hey, as well as near the suburb Sunny Bower.| Tap on a place to explore it |

St Gabriel’s Church
Church
Photo: Mike and Kirsty Grundy, CC BY-SA 2.0.
St Gabriel's is an active English Anglican church in Blackburn, Lancashire. Designed by F. X. Velarde, St Gabriel's is regarded as a milestone in the development of Modern English ecclesiastical architecture.

Rishton
Town
Photo: Mike and Kirsty Grundy,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Rishton is a town in the Hyndburn district of Lancashire, England, about 2 miles west of Clayton-le-Moors and 4 miles north east of Blackburn. It was an urban district from about 1894 to 1974. The population at the census of 2011 was 6,625.
